阿里云负载均衡(ALB)

本文涉及的产品
网络型负载均衡 NLB,每月750个小时 15LCU
传统型负载均衡 CLB,每月750个小时 15LCU
应用型负载均衡 ALB,每月750个小时 15LCU
简介: 阿里云负载均衡(ALB)

在阿里云负载均衡(ALB)中,您可以使用 HTTP 头中的“Content-Length”属性限制客户端请求的最大大小。但是,如果客户端发送请求时未指定 Content-Length,则需在后端服务器或应用程序中进行进一步的限制。

如果您需要设置客户端请求的最大大小,可以在后端服务器上面进行配置。一般来说,这个配置的具体方法会因为不同的服务或框架而异,以下是一些常见的方式:

  1. 在 Nginx 或 Apache 等 Web 服务器中通过配置文件进行指定。例如在 Nginx 中,可以通过在 Nginx 配置文件中设置client_max_body_size来设置客户端请求的最大大小:
http {
   client_max_body_size    100m;}

这段配置将客户端请求的最大大小限制在100MB以内。

  1. 针对一些特定框架的设置,例如 SpringBoot,可以通过修改 application.properties 文件来设置请求的最大大小。需要在 application.properties 文件中添加以下配置项:
# 最大请求大小
spring.servlet.multipart.max-file-size=3MB
spring.servlet.multipart.max-request-size=15MB

这里我们将客户端请求的最大大小限制在15MB以内。

在设置了客户端请求的最大大小之后,当客户端发送请求时,如果请求的大小超过了您在配置文件中设置的最大限制,将会响应 413 Request Entity Too Large 错误。

需要注意的是,如果您使用的是 HTTPS 协议,则需要在反向代理服务器(如 Nginx)上同样进行设置,以确保客户端请求的最大大小也能得到有效的限制。

相关实践学习
SLB负载均衡实践
本场景通过使用阿里云负载均衡 SLB 以及对负载均衡 SLB 后端服务器 ECS 的权重进行修改,快速解决服务器响应速度慢的问题
负载均衡入门与产品使用指南
负载均衡(Server Load Balancer)是对多台云服务器进行流量分发的负载均衡服务,可以通过流量分发扩展应用系统对外的服务能力,通过消除单点故障提升应用系统的可用性。 本课程主要介绍负载均衡的相关技术以及阿里云负载均衡产品的使用方法。
目录
相关文章
|
1月前
|
缓存 负载均衡 算法
slb支持多种负载均衡算法
slb支持多种负载均衡算法
55 6
|
7天前
|
弹性计算 负载均衡 网络协议
ECS中实现nginx4层7层负载均衡和ALB/NLB原SLB负载均衡
通过本文的介绍,希望您能深入理解并掌握如何在ECS中实现Nginx四层和七层负载均衡,以及如何使用ALB和NLB进行高效的负载均衡配置,以提高系统的性能和可靠性。
43 9
|
23天前
|
缓存 负载均衡 监控
slb基于DNS的负载均衡
slb基于DNS的负载均衡
66 8
|
1月前
|
运维 负载均衡 安全
|
1月前
|
弹性计算 运维 负载均衡
阿里云SLB的性能优势
【11月更文挑战第3天】
43 3
|
17天前
|
负载均衡 Java Nacos
常见的Ribbon/Spring LoadBalancer的负载均衡策略
自SpringCloud 2020版起,Ribbon被弃用,转而使用Spring Cloud LoadBalancer。Ribbon支持轮询、随机、加权响应时间和重试等负载均衡策略;而Spring Cloud LoadBalancer则提供轮询、随机及Nacos负载均衡策略,基于Reactor实现,更高效灵活。
42 0
|
1月前
|
负载均衡 算法
SLB-Backend的负载均衡算法
【10月更文挑战第19天】
55 5
|
1月前
|
负载均衡 算法 网络协议
阿里云slb中的lvs介绍
【10月更文挑战第17天】
113 2
|
1月前
|
弹性计算 负载均衡 监控
阿里云slb的slb-backend介绍
【10月更文挑战第17天】
81 2
|
1月前
|
弹性计算 负载均衡 监控
阿里云slb的slb-api介绍
【10月更文挑战第17天】
100 1

热门文章

最新文章

相关产品

  • 负载均衡
  • 下一篇
    DataWorks